引言:本教程面向工程落地,系统性讲解如何用先进数字化系统实现tpwallet钱包担保功能,兼顾私密数据安全、便捷支付与实时管理,给出可操作的架构与实现要点。

一、总体架构与设计原则

- 采用微服务+事件总线架构,将担保、支付、用户、合规、风控分成独立服务;使用API网关统一接入。设计原则:安全为先、可观测、可回滚、低耦合。
二、私密数据存储实践(必须解决)
- 数据分层:敏感信息(密钥、身份证号)永不明文存储;使用字段级加密和密文检索策略。密钥管理由KMS/HSM承担,实施定期轮换与最小权限访问。对高风险操作启用多因素签名与多方签名(threshold signatures)。
三、实时支付管理实现要点
- 使用事件驱动的消息队列(Kafka/ Pulsar)保证高吞吐与有序消费;对外支付使用幂等设计与唯一事务ID。实时状态机管理担保到期、释放、仲裁等流程,配合补偿事务(SAGA)处理异步失败场景。
四、前沿技术加持(可选增强)
- 引入MPC(多方计算)或TEE/SGX做无密钥签名,减少中心化密钥风险;在需要证明合规时采用零知识证明(ZK)来证明交易有效性而不泄露隐私;探索同态加密用于统计分析而不暴露明文数据。
五、高效处理与性能优化
- 批量结算、延迟队列与冷/热数据分离降低峰值压力;利用内存缓存(Redis)做一致性读写优化并结合乐观锁;数据库分片与读写分离提升扩展性。
六、便捷支付平台与用户体验
- 提供统一SDK与开放API,支持实时通知(WebSocket/Push)和可视化交易流水。界面提示担保状态与纠纷申诉路径,降低客服成本。
七、监控、测试与合规
- 全链路追踪、策略化告警与自动化演练(演习场景:回放交易、密钥失效、清算异常);结合审计日志与加密证据满足监管要求。
结语:将以上要点化为实施清单:1)密钥与加密策略;2)事件驱动交易流与幂https://www.drucn.com ,等控制;3)MPC/TEE可选增强;4)性能与监控方案。按步骤逐项验证,能在保证私密性与合规的前提下,构建出安全、高效且便捷的tpwallet钱包担保系统。